Overview
This bill aims to streamline how public utilities, specifically electric cooperatives and local telephone companies, request rate adjustments from the Alaska Public Utility Commission. It proposes a ‘simplified rate filing procedure’ that allows utilities to apply for rate changes over time, provided they meet specific requirements outlined by the commission. The goal is to make the rate adjustment process more efficient and less burdensome for both the utilities and the commission. The commission will review the process periodically and can adjust or revoke approval if necessary.
